Heat Cycles and Mating

Cats are induced ovulators, meaning that the act of mating stimulates the release of an egg from the ovaries. Female cats typically experience heat cycles, also known as estrus, every 2-3 weeks during breeding season, which can last from spring to fall. During this time, they exhibit behaviors such as vocalization, restlessness, and a desire to escape, indicating their readiness to mate. The heat cycle usually lasts around 4-7 days, and if mating occurs, ovulation is triggered, and the fertilized eggs will implant in the uterus. If mating does not occur, the heat cycle will repeat itself until the female cat becomes pregnant or the breeding season ends. Pregnancy and Gestation

Pregnancy and gestation in cats typically last around 63-65 days, with an average litter size ranging from 2 to 5 kittens. During this period, the fertilized eggs implant in the uterus, and the embryos develop into fetuses. The pregnant cat's body undergoes significant changes, including weight gain, increased appetite, and a noticeable swelling of the abdomen. As the kittens grow, they receive essential nutrients and oxygen from the mother's bloodstream, and their development is influenced by the mother's overall health and nutrition. Litter Size and Kitten Development

The average litter size for a healthy, well-nourished cat is between 2 and 5 kittens, with 3 being the most common number. However, litter size can vary greatly depending on factors such as breed, age, and health of the mother, as well as nutrition and environmental conditions. For example, first-time mothers or those who are malnourished may have smaller litters, while experienced mothers or those who are well-fed may have larger litters. Additionally, some breeds, such as the Bengal or Savannah, are known to have larger litters due to their hybrid vigor. Kitten development is also influenced by litter size, with kittens from smaller litters often receiving more individual attention and nutrition from their mother, resulting in faster growth and development. Conversely, kittens from larger litters may have to compete for resources, potentially leading to slower growth and development. Despite these variations, most kittens develop at a similar rate, with their eyes opening around 7-10 days, ears unfolding around 10-14 days, and teeth erupting around 3-4 weeks. By 6-8 weeks, kittens are usually weaned and ready to start their socialization and training. Spaying and Neutering

Spaying or neutering is a surgical procedure that prevents cats from reproducing, and it's a crucial aspect of responsible cat breeding. The ideal age for spaying or neutering varies depending on factors such as breed, size, and health status, but most veterinarians recommend the procedure between 4 to 6 months of age. Spaying or neutering can significantly reduce the risk of certain health issues, such as uterine infections and testicular cancer, and can also curb undesirable behaviors like spraying, roaming, and aggression. Additionally, spaying or neutering can help control the population of unwanted cats, which is a significant concern in many communities.
